AstralPool
Mechanical Shaft Seal Failure
Pump is leaking water between the pump housing and the motor (at the join).

Possible Causes
Worn ceramic/carbon seal faces, Running pump dry, Chemical imbalance (low pH) attacking seal components
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Turn off power and close isolation valves before disassembling the pump. Relieve system pressure.
- Confirm leak location: Dry the area and observe while the pump runs briefly. A leak at the junction between the wet end and motor usually indicates a failed mechanical seal.
- Disassemble wet end: Remove the pump from the plumbing if needed, unbolt the wet end from the motor, and remove the impeller to access the mechanical seal set.
- Replace seal: Install a genuine AstralPool mechanical seal kit, ensuring the ceramic seat is clean and fully seated in the seal plate, and the rotating carbon face is correctly oriented on the shaft.
- Reassemble and test: Reassemble the pump, prime fully, and check for leaks.
